Ellipsoidal Set Filter Combined Set-Membership and Stochastic Uncertainties Used in Bearing-only Maneuvering Target Tracking

Y. Liu and Y. Zhao

Abstract: State estimation of a maneuvering target by bearing-only observations which suffer from set-membership and statistics uncertainties, an ellipsoidal set based filter is proposed in this paper. The influence of two uncertainties is expressed in terms of a set of probability distributions with an ellipsoidal set of means and a covariance matrix. We choose the generalization radius of ellipsoid as the optimality criterion to obtaining “tightly” outer bounding ellipsoids. Under the generalization radius of ellipsoid minimization criterion, the void condition about intersection of the ellipsoids, which are usually occur in maneuvering target tracking, does not affect the measurement updating. Through simulations of two-state maneuvering tracking problem with bearing-only maneuvering target tracking using two static platforms, proposed estimator has been compared with the extend set-membership filer and the extend Kalman filter. Results illustrate the effectiveness of the ellipsoidal set based filter.
